NAND TYPE 1 PAC, MODEL DI-335
The NAND Type 1 PAC, Model DI-335 (Figures A-75 and A-76), contains 10 in-
dependent Z-input NAND gates.
Each gate performs the NAND function for positive logic
(+6v =ONE, Ov =ZERO).
For negative logic, it becomes a NOR gate.
Two of the 10 gates have separate load connections available at the PAC terminals.
Outputs of these gates can be tit:;/d together, using a single load resistor, without loss of output
drive capability.
INPUT AND OUTPUT SIGNALS
Inputs. - - When both inputs to a gate are +6v or not connected, the output is at
ground.
When any input is at ground, the output is +6v.
Load. -- This point is internally connected through a collector load resistor to+6v.
Collector Output. - - The collector output must be connected to at least one load
resistor, either internal or external to the module.
Output. - - Each output terminal is internally connected to a collector load re sis tor.
If an output is connected to load points or other outputs, the output drive capability of the
structure is reduced.
SPECIFICATIONS
Frequency of Operation (System)
DC to 5 me
Input Loading
l unit load each
Fan-In
Refer to general specifications.
Output Drive Capability
8 unit loads each
Outputs in Parallel
Refer to general specifications.
APPLICATIONS
Circuit Delay
(Measured at+ 1. 5v, averaged over two
stages)
30 nsec (max)
Current Requirements
+6v:
110 ma (max)
Power Dissipation
0. 67w (max)
Handle Color Code
Red
The NAND gates operate on levels, pulses, or combinations of both.
Two gates can
be wired back-to-back to form a de set-reset flip-flop.
The two gates with separate load outputs form standard NAND gates when the load
and collector output terminals are connected.
When the collector outputs of gates are con-
nected in parallel as in Figure A-77, the AND-OR-INVERT function is performed.
At the
point where the outputs are tied together, an AND operation with logic ONE s (OR operation
with logic ZEROs) takes place.
